Garhi Khuda Bux (Web Desk/Agencies): President Asif Ali Zardari on Friday reaffirmed Pakistan People's Party’s (PPP) unwavering commitment to the people and the nation.

Addressing the party workers at Garhi Khuda Bakhsh on the occasion of the 17th anniversary of Shaheed Benazir Bhutto’s death, he emphasized that while the world may speak of superpowers, Pakistan's true strength lies in the power of its own people.

President Zardari praised the party’s accomplishments, particularly the long-awaited reversal of the verdict against Zulfiqar Ali Bhutto, 45 years after his execution.

He reiterated the PPP’s deep-rooted loyalty to the nation and its federal structure, highlighting the party's determination to safeguard Pakistan’s unity and prosperity.

The president reassured the nation that despite the hurdles it faces, the PPP remains resolute in addressing the country's problems and ensuring that basic needs such as water and gas are provided to all citizens.

He also assured the people of Pakistan that the rights of all provinces, including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P), Balochistan, Punjab, and Sindh, would continue to be defended.

Expressing confidence in the country's future, the president underscored that scientific and technological advancements would bring positive changes to Pakistan, benefiting the nation and the world at large.

President Zardari called on the people to stay optimistic, promising that the PPP would bring good news and work tirelessly to ensure the stability and progress of the country.
